State Laws on Oral Copulation
Each state has its own laws regarding oral copulation. For example, in California, oral copulation is defined under Penal Code 287, which outlines the penalties for both consensual and non-consensual acts. In contrast, other states may have different statutes or may not specifically mention oral copulation at all, instead categorizing it under broader sexual assault laws.
- California: Penal Code 287 defines and penalizes oral copulation.
- Texas: Considered a form of sexual assault under Texas Penal Code.
- Florida: Classified under sexual battery laws.

Consequences of Oral Copulation Charges
The consequences of being charged with oral copulation can be severe. Depending on the jurisdiction and the specifics of the case, penalties may include:
- Fines: Significant monetary penalties can be imposed.
- Imprisonment: Convictions can lead to jail time, ranging from months to years.
- Sex Offender Registration: In many cases, individuals convicted of oral copulation may be required to register as sex offenders, which can have lasting impacts on personal and professional life.
